How they compare

Peru currently reports 174,048 against 81,870 in Colombia, a difference of 92,178.

That makes Peru's figure about 2.1 times Colombia's.

The two have swapped places 7 times across 24 shared years of data; in 2002 it was Colombia ahead.

Colombia ranks 8th and Peru ranks 5th of 80 countries.

Peru has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Colombia Peru Difference Ahead
2000s 67,116 74,370 7,253 Peru
2010s 96,073 137,318 41,245 Peru
2020s 111,622 169,771 58,149 Peru

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
